GOVERNMENT NEWS

  • City offices and the Transfer Station close on Dec. 24, 25, and Jan. 1, canceling garbage service; residents with Wednesday collections must set bins out Tuesday morning (Dec. 23) and with Thursday pick-ups on Friday morning (Dec. 26), and may use Black Hawk County Landfill if delays occur.  City of Cedar Falls

SPORTS NEWS

  • Tuesday night, Metro high school basketball games saw Cedar Falls win in both boys and girls contests against Cedar Rapids Kennedy (79-43 and 69-40 respectively). Other winners included Cedar Rapids Xavier, Ames, Union and Cedar Ridge Christian in matchups against teams from Waterloo and Tripoli.  Iowa's Corn Country
  • Cedar Falls has hired Scott Gall as the new Girls Cross Country head coach for next fall; Gall previously led the Boys team (2019-2021) and coached at Junior High before serving as an assistant for the Girls team.  Iowa's Corn Country
